Gardner on on behalf of the GRS-Odyssey GRB team, report: The long-duration GRB 230304B (Fermi-GBM detection: the Fermi GBM team, GCN Circ. 33396; GRBAlpha detection: Dafcikova et al., GCN Circ. 33398; AstroSat-CZTI detection: Navaneeth et al., GCN Circ. 33400; CALET-GBM detection: Kobayashi et al., GCN Circ. 33423) was detected by Fermi (GBM trigger 699633354), Konus-Wind, INTEGRAL (SPI-ACS), GRBAlpha, AstroSat (CZTI), CALET (GBM), BepiColombo (MGNS), and Mars-Odyssey (HEND), at about 52549 s UT (14:35:49). We have triangulated it to a preliminary, 3 sigma error box whose coordinates are: --------------------------------------------- RA(2000), deg Dec(2000), deg --------------------------------------------- Center: 110.440 (07h 21m 46s) -2.113 ( -2d 06' 48") Corners: 110.528 (07h 22m 07s) -2.101 ( -2d 06' 03") 110.345 (07h 21m 23s) -2.288 ( -2d 17' 16") 110.352 (07h 21m 24s) -2.126 ( -2d 07' 33") 110.535 (07h 22m 08s) -1.938 ( -1d 56' 16") --------------------------------------------- The error box area is 103 sq. arcmin, and its maximum dimension is 24 arcmin (the minimum one is 6.5 arcmin). The Sun distance was 124 deg. This box may be improved. The IPN localization is consistent with, but reduces the area of, the Fermi-GBM final localization (GCN 33396).
